Nitration of anisole dissolved in different solvents with 70% (w/v) nitric acid was studied. Solvents were observed to strongly influence positional selectivity and rate of nitration. The ortho/para ratio remained virtually constant (-1.2) in nonpolar solvents, but varied considerably with polar solvents. It appeared to have a linear correlation with the ratio of solubility of water in solvent to dielectric constant. Conversion also seemed to be linearly correlated with inverse of solubility of water. Reactions were found to occur in both organic and aqueous phases. In general, better conversions and yields were obtained in nonpolar solvents. The order of preference is : n-heptane > cyclohexane > n- hexane > carbon tetrachloride. The process is also environment friendly. © 2014 Scientific Publishers. All Rights Reserved.
